        PIVOT TABLES


        OPTIONS AND FORMATTING

        Pivot table options and formatting should be set as follows (see example below for a sample pivot table with these formatting
        options and styles applied):

           • Pivot Table Report Layout: Tabular








           • PivotTable Style Options: Uncheck Row Headers (when checked, the header row text is bold; unchecking this box
             changes the text to not bold)







           • PivotTable Options – Empty Cells: For empty cells show 0 so that data columns with no data show 0 instead of being
             blank (right-click on the pivot table and select Pivot Table Options… > Layout & Format)



























           • Pivot Table Options – Expand/Collapse Buttons: Do not show expand/collapse buttons (right-click on the pivot table and
             select Pivot Table Options… > Display) (For most documents, there is no need to show the expand/collapse buttons.
             However, if a document is going to be used as a dynamic document such that it would be useful to be able to quickly
             expand and collapse sections, leave this option checked.)
